How to Fill Out Third Amendment to Agreement:

01
Review the original agreement and its subsequent amendments: Before filling out the third amendment, it is essential to familiarize yourself with the existing agreement and any previous amendments. This will ensure that the new changes are consistent and comply with the terms of the original document.
02
Identify the changes to be made: Determine the specific modifications or additions that need to be included in the third amendment. Clearly outline these changes so that they can be accurately recorded in the document.
03
Draft the third amendment: Begin with a title that clearly indicates that this is the third amendment. Include the date and the parties involved in the agreement. Use clear and concise language to describe the changes, including the specific sections or clauses that are being modified. Make sure to clearly state whether these changes are additions, deletions, or modifications to the original agreement.
04
Include any necessary attachments or exhibits: If the amendment involves attaching any additional documents, such as revised schedules, financial statements, or appendices, make sure to include them as attachments to the third amendment.
05
Obtain signatures and dates: The third amendment should be signed and dated by all parties involved in the original agreement. Ensure that each party signs in the designated signature block and enters the date beside their signature.

Who Needs the Third Amendment to Agreement:

01
Businesses: Companies that have entered into contracts or agreements with other parties may require third amendments to accommodate changing circumstances, address new terms, or resolve issues that have arisen since the original agreement was made.
02
Individuals: Individuals who have entered into agreements, such as lease contracts or employment agreements, may find it necessary to make amendments to these agreements due to changing circumstances or unexpected events.
03
Legal Entities: Organizations, such as nonprofit entities, government agencies, or educational institutions, may need to make amendments to their agreements to comply with new regulations, secure funding, or address internal operational changes.
In summary, filling out the third amendment to an agreement involves reviewing the existing document, identifying the changes to be made, drafting the amendment, attaching any necessary documents, and obtaining the signatures and dates of all parties involved. Various parties, including businesses, individuals, and legal entities, may require a third amendment to address changing circumstances, incorporate new terms, or resolve issues that have arisen since the original agreement was made.
